

After more research(focused analysis), audience feedback and planning this is the final storyboard. Some of my initial storyboard is used in this as I thought it was a good beginning of a horror film trailer.
Plot- There is not too much of a plot in the trailer. If there was it would tell too much of a story which is not what a teaser trailer does. Using Todorov's theory at the beginning of the trailer there is a state of equilibrium. We see a couple returning to their house, there is an indication they have been away as they are pulling a suitcase. They walk up to the house and through the door. The woman walks to the cupboard, opens it and we see a girl dead. From this point on, there is now a state of disequilibrium and things start to get worse. The music and editing show this. From here the man is not seen again. This is too keep audiences interested as they will want to know what has happened to him. Continuing with the disequilibrium, there are now short, sharp shots showing a sequence of events in no particular order
